Our own courses and our partner STEM / STEAM courses allow students of all ages to learn the knowledge and skills they need to succeed in today’s competitive world.

Our STEM / STEAM courses teach

NGSS (Next Generation Science Standards) and

CS for All (Computer Science) aligned content in a fun and engaging way in two big areas;

   1 - Teacher training to get teachers up to speed on the new standards

   2 - Student education to get students ready for their career


In addition to STEM / STEAM course areas, we are expert in teaching languages.

Over 1 million students have studied our 30 proprietary English and Mandarin Chinese language courses;

Beginning / Intermediate English and Mandarin Chinese

Business / Finance / Banking English and Mandarin Chinese

(Over 1 million students served)

Hotel / Hospitality English and Mandarin Chinese

(Over 100,000 students served)

Our English Mandarin Chinese language courses will soon be joined by Spanish courses; stay tuned!